10th NASS: North Central Elected Senators Choose Senate Vice President

Elected Senators from the North-Central Geopolitical Zone gathered in Abuja on Friday and endorsed Senator Sani Musa as Deputy Speaker of the Senate in the 10th National Assembly.

Senator-elect from Nasarawa West Senatorial District Aliyu Wadada, who called the meeting, said he would not settle for any position other than Deputy Speaker of the Senate.

Wadada also said the caucus was in synergy with his colleagues in the House of Representatives on the issue.

The caucus urged the All Progressives Congress National Working Committee and President-elect Asiwaju Bola Tinubu to respect the aspirations and wishes of the North Central in this regard.

Wadada said, "We convene this meeting to welcome Mr. President-elect after his trip abroad.

"We also appreciate his willingness to ensure that justice and equity take place in the distribution of leadership positions across all geopolitical zones.

"We are aware that there are agitations from different geopolitical zones over the positions of President of the Senate, Vice President of the Senate, President and Vice President.

"We are aware of these agitations. The South-West and the North-East having produced the President and the Vice-President respectively, the Center-North is therefore of the position and position that the lesser position for which we will go is that of Vice-President of the Senate.

"It's not fair for today. The North Central Caucus has been consistent since the beginning of the policy which will lead to the urgency of the leadership of the National Assembly.

“We are for the position of Deputy Speaker of the Senate. We will work in harmony and mutually with the other geopolitical areas of Nigeria.

"When asked if the elected members of the North Central Caucus of the House of Representatives were on the same page on the issue, Wadada replied "there has been a synergy from home "

He said, "There's already a synergy from back home because we're all from the mid-north. However, that doesn't stop the House Caucus from demanding what they want.< /p>

"Ultimately, we will strike a balance. For now, we are for the Vice President of the Senate and we endorse Senator Sani Musa, who is our caucus chair"
